Output 5de84cb1b96dca14fdb96b3a7ceefd9385a8afd70eb72dcc3ab4d9b8662152f3:1

value
1002723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bbba9ca50129efcf0a183b3db69cf35956fe9bd OP_EQUAL
address
38bTR14Cz9hH5MmCffSFgeZbPtD5NWErZi
transaction
5de84cb1b96dca14fdb96b3a7ceefd9385a8afd70eb72dcc3ab4d9b8662152f3
confirmations
321159
spent
true